Why the NCLEX NGN Exam Stands Out
The NCLEX NGN doesnโt waste time. It asks if you can step into a clinical setting, analyze patient data, prioritize care, and make decisions that could impact lives. This test displays actual nursing duties, where guessing isnโt an option.
It introduces advanced query codecs that move beyond more than one preference.
Youโll face:
- Case Studies: Multistep questions that simulate affected person care scenarios. Youโll analyze information, decide interventions, and compare effects.
- Matrix Grids: Questions that can help you test more than one answer, often requiring prioritization.
- Highlight-to-Select: Tasks that involve reviewing patient charts and picking out key information.
- Drop-Down Menus: Questions where you choose the most appropriate actions or decisions.
Success on the NGN requires a clear understanding of nursing concepts, an ability to connect the dots, and practice with these new formats. Standard preparation strategies wonโt cut it. You need tools that align with the NGNโs focus on clinical judgment. Letโs break them down.
1.) UWorld: The Gold Standard for Question Banks
Ask any nursing student about their NCLEX prep, and UWorld is probably at the top of their list. Itโs not just hypeโUWorld delivers. This question bank pushes you to think critically, mimicking the NGN format in every way.
- What Makes It Essential: UWorld offers over 2,000 questions designed with NGN scenarios in mind. Each question comes with in-depth motives, making it feel like a mini tutoring consultation. It also provides charts, diagrams, and rationales to deepen know-how.
- How to Use It Effectively: Work thru 75โ100 questions each day. Focus on know-how why answers are right or wrong, not just memorizing them. Flag more difficult questions and revisit them until you nail them.
- Pro Tip: Donโt skip the overall performance monitoring device. It allows you to perceive susceptible areas, so that you can zero in on what subjects most.

10.) LaCharityโs Prioritization, Delegation, and Assignment Workbook
If prioritization and delegation give you nightmares, LaCharityโs workbook is here to save the day. It focuses entirely on these critical NGN skills.
- Why Itโs a Game Changer: You get hands-on practice with realistic scenarios that mirror what the NGN tests. It teaches you to think critically and prioritize effectively.
- Best Way to Use It: Work through one section daily. Pair it with adaptive tests to measure improvement.
Strategies to Make the Most of These Resources
Having great resources is only half the battle. Knowing how to use them seals the deal.
Hereโs how to study smarter:
- Mix and Match: Use UWorld for practice, Hurst for content, and Kaplan for strategies. Combining resources covers all your bases.
- Focus on NGN Question Types: Prioritize case studies, chart-based questions, and prioritization tasks. These appear frequently.
- Stick to a Schedule:
Block out 1โ2 hours daily. Break sessions into smaller chunks for better focus.
- Review Rationales Thoroughly: Every question, right or wrong, teaches you something. Pay close attention to rationales.
- Take Care of Yourself: Donโt let burnout derail your prep. Rest, eat well, and stay consistent.
